You might be thinking, "Paper? In the bedroom? What about spills or water?" Let's clear that up. This isn't your average notebook paper—we're talking high-strength paper tubes, reinforced with a special coating, and raised up on plastic foot covers to keep moisture at bay. It's designed to handle daily life: a spilled glass of water (just wipe it up!), your laptop while you're scrolling in bed, even a stack of your favorite novels. And yes, it's recyclable. When you're ready for a change, just break it down and pop it in the recycling bin—no guilt, no waste.
| Feature | Traditional Wooden Nightstand | Our Paper Bedside Table |
|---|---|---|
| Assembly Time | 1-2 hours (plus tools!) | 5-10 minutes (no tools needed) |
| Weight | 25-40 lbs (needs 2 people to move) | < 5 lbs (carry with one hand) |
| Environmental Impact | Made from hardwood (slow to regrow), high carbon footprint | Recyclable paper, low emissions, supports "light carbon lifestyle" |
| Space for Small Rooms | Bulky, hard to fit in tight spots | Narrow design, fits even in 18-inch gaps |
| Afterlife | Ends up in landfill (hard to recycle) | Recyclable, can be turned into new paper products |
